Jordan
Jordan is a country in Middle East with a population of approximately ~11.4 million. Its capital is Amman. This is the complete reference for identifying Jordan in MapDash, Worldle, Globle, and other daily geography puzzles — drawn from one of 212 country profiles in the network.
Quick facts
| Continent / region | Middle East |
| Capital | Amman |
| Population | ~11.4 million |
| ISO codes | JO / JOR |
| Coordinates | 31.95°, 35.93° |
